Name:Blastococcuscarthaginiensis Kammoun et al. 2023
Category: Species
Proposed as: sp. nov.
Etymology:car.tha.gi.ni.en’sis.L. masc. adj.carthaginiensis, of Carthago, Latin name of the city of Carthage in Tunisia, origin of isolation of the type strain
Valid publication:
Kammoun I, Hezbri K, Sbissi I, Del Carmen Montero-Calasanz M, Klenk HP, Gtari M, Ghodhbane-Gtari F. Blastococcus carthaginiensis sp. nov., isolated from a monument sampled in Carthage, Tunisia.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2023; 73:6178. 🇹🇳
IJSEM list:
Oren A, Göker M. Notification list. Notification that new names and new combinations have appeared in volume 73, part 11 of the IJSEM. Int J Syst Evol Microbiol 2024; 74:6213.
Nomenclatural status:
validly published under the ICNP
Taxonomic status:
correct name
